Creosote is usually a tar-primarily based preservative that is usually useful for utility poles and railroad ties (UK: railway sleepers). Creosote is without doubt one of the oldest wood preservatives, and was originally derived from a Wooden distillate, but now, pretty much all creosote is manufactured from your distillation of coal tar.

Big preservative producers incorporate a blue (or purple) dye to envelope remedies. Blue colored timber is to be used south of your Tropic of Capricorn and red for elsewhere. The colored dye also signifies the timber is treated for resistance to termites/white ants. There's an ongoing marketing marketing campaign in Australia for this sort of treatment. These treatment method procedures are used to protect ties, poles and structural timbers and uncover use throughout the entire world nowadays. The assorted force processes that happen to be utilised these days differ in aspects, but the overall system is in all circumstances the identical. The treatment is carried out in cylinders. The timbers are loaded on to Particular tram cars and trucks, so referred to as buggies or bogies, and into the cylinder. These cylinders are then established stressed normally Along with the addition of higher temperature. As final cure, a vacuum is often accustomed to extract extra preservatives. These cycles is usually recurring here to accomplish much better penetration.
